This area was frankly anaplastic with spindle and epithelioid cells, some of them markedly pleomorphic, multinucleated and bizarre, with prominent atypical mitotic figures reaching an average … Webb17 maj 2024 · Pleomorphic adenoma is a benign salivary gland tumor. It is almost 85% found in the Parotid gland and the remainder less commonly seen in the submandibular salivary gland (10%) and is seldom encountered in the sublingual gland (1%) and minor salivary glands. This tumor is also referred to as a benign mixed tumor.
